Eid Al Fitr: 2 Days Paid Holidays for UAE Private Sector

Eid Al Fitr is coming next week and a report from WAM news agency states that UAE Ministry of Labour has declared it as an official paid holiday for all private sector employees in the UAE and these 2 holidays will be on the first and second days of Shawwal.

We previously posted an article about a possible 4-day break for the private sector and now it has been confirmed through a circular issued by Minister of Human Resources and Emiratisation, Saqr bin Ghobash Saeed Ghobash, in accordance to the provisions of Article 74 of Federal Law No. 08 for the year 1980 regarding the regulation of labour relations.

UAE Eid Al Fitr 2016: 2 Paid Holidays for Private Sector

The 2 days of Shawwal are expected to fall on July 6 and 7 (Wednesday and Thursday). When coupled with the Friday and Saturday weekends, UAE residents working in the private sector may get a 4-day break. But please be advised that these dates are still dependent on the sighting of the moon as we are following the Islamic calendar. Furthermore, we will announce the confirmed dates soon.

5-Day Holiday for Public Sector

As for the public sector, Federal entities will have a 5-day holiday starting July 3 and will resume work on July 10. When coupled with the 2 weekends before and after the 5-day holiday, this will be a total of 9-day break for government employees.

Eid Al Fitr is the day that marks the end of the fasting month of Ramadan.
